Otak is seeking a Senior Water Resources Engineer to provide technical leadership on complex water resources projects, including stream and river restoration initiatives that enhance watershed health and community resilience. Located in either our Portland, OR, or Vancouver, WA office, this role will lead the planning, design, and delivery of hydraulic engineering, restoration, stormwater, and fish passage projects across Oregon and Washington. As part of Otak's interdisciplinary Water and Natural Resources team, you will help develop practical, science-based solutions that improve infrastructure performance, stabilize waterways, reduce environmental impacts, and support healthy aquatic ecosystems.
How You'll Contribute:- Provide technical excellence and thought leadership in the areas of river/stream restoration, fish passage design, bridge hydraulics and scour countermeasure design.
- Perform hydrologic and hydraulic modeling.
- Conduct design calculations.
- Prepare construction documents in support of transportation and restoration projects.
- Prepare construction drawings, specifications, and cost estimates.
- Create design and permitting reports.
- Collect and analyze data.
- Prepare studies and master plans.
- Develop technical approaches, scopes, schedules, and budgets for proposals.
- Perform construction engineering and observation.
The Strengths You Bring:- A Master's degree in Civil or Environmental Engineering, with an emphasis on Water Resources or Hydraulic Engineering, or a similar discipline, is preferred.
- 10+ years of experience in hydraulic engineering.
- A valid Professional Engineer (PE) license is required.
- Expertise in water resources models such as HEC-RAS and SRH-2D.
- Experience hydrologic and hydraulic modeling.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, ArcGIS, and AutoCAD or MicroStation.
- Ability to independently prioritize, manage, and deliver multiple projects with simultaneous deadlines in a multi-disciplinary environment.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ills.
